KOPUARANGA

WOMEN’S INSTITUTE / BUSINESS AT YESTERDAY’S MEETING. (“Times-Age” Special.) The monthly meeting of the Kopuaranga Women’s Institute was held in the local hall yesterday, the president, Mrs W. J. Cottle, presiding over a fair attendance of members. A letter was read from Flight Sergeant Douglas McKenzie, thanking members for a parcel received overseas. It was decided to hold a concert and dance to celebrate the institute’s birthday. Mrs Cottle gave a full and interesting report on the half-yearly council meeting, held in Carterton last month. . Afternoon tea was served by the hostesses, Misses M. and J. Cottle. The next committee meeting was set down to be held at the residence of Mrs Hewitt, on January 11. Mesdames Reside and Pirika demonstrated the making of poi pois. They were accorded a hearty vote of thanks 'on the motion of the president, who also wished members the compliments of the season. The competition winners were:— Best bloom, Mrs Taplin, 1; Mrs Hansen. 2; Mrs Hewitt, 3. Best lettuce: Mrs Reside, I”Mrs Wyeth, 2; Miss M. Cottle, 3.
